zoukankan      html  css  js  c++  java
  • Windows下利用TortoiseSVN搭建本地SVN服务器

    安装TortoiseSVN时,图中这步要选择,才能同时安装后面需要的svnserve.exe

    1,新建一个目录,做"仓库",目录中右键,选择"在这里创建仓库

    2,会自动生成对应的文件,完成后,直接点击OK即可

    3, 配置svnserve.conf,需要修改的地方有5个:

    # anon-access = read

    # auth-access = write

    # password-db = passwd

    # authz-db = authz

    # realm = My First Repository

    把前面的#去掉即可,注意,仅仅去掉#还不行,因为还有一个空格,如果空格不删掉,后面启动会报错,还需要改下anon-access = none,意思是不容许匿名访问。

    4,配置passwd

    [users]
    zhangsan = 123456
    lisi = 123456

    配置authz,这里值得注意的是*代表其他用户,''代表禁止访问。

    [groups]
    admin = zhangsan
    cainiao = lisi
    
    [/]
    @admin = rw
    * =
    
    [/mall]
    @cainiao=rw
    * = rw

    5,建立服务器(配置成系统服务)

    sc create "SVN SERVICE DEMO" binPath= "C:\Program Files\TortoiseSVN\bin\svnserve.exe --service -r D:\demo\SVN_LOCAL_REPO" DisplayName= "SVN SERVICE DEMO" depend= Tcpip start= auto

    DOS命令也有要注意的地方,等号后面要留一个空格,start= auto即设置为开机自动启动。

    以上,搭建就完成了。

    备注,如果执行sc create失败,可能是没有电脑管理员权限,需要需改注册表,然后重启电脑后再执行^_^

  • 相关阅读:
    图片懒加载原生写法。
    ES6新声明
    下拉刷新上拉加载
    angular动画
    angular路由切换后 轮播以及iscrollJs失效的问题
    ui-route多级嵌套时的默认显示。
    iscroll.js的基本布局
    angular ng-route和ui-route
    require.js JQ
    Cookie&Session
  • 原文地址:https://www.cnblogs.com/qq2083587182/p/9030181.html
Copyright © 2011-2022 走看看